The Little Prover
Another very small proof system: https://github.com/moonad/formcorejs
The core implementation is under 700 lines of JS, including the parser: https://github.com/moonad/FormCoreJS/blob/master/FormCore.js
The author has since moved on to building a runtime with optimal evaluation (https://github.com/kindelia/hvm) and a new proof language on top of that (https://github.com/Kindelia/Kind2) with considerably better performance than existing proof systems.

3D graphics on Haskell in 2023
The bindings are currently source-only here. I am going to release to Hackage soon (tm), but I just haven't had the time to button it up. However, they do work great. Every game I've done for Ludum Dare except 47 (which was gloss) has used these bindings.

Haskell is the greatest programming language of all time
The games are built on a custom "engine" made with SDL2 and some other C libraries I wrote bindings for: sdl-gpu, cute_c2, and cute_sound. I use apecs and cleff for the general architecture. And for animations, I use a combination of animate and ease.
